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

Catching leaks early is crucial to preventing costly repairs and reducing damage to your home. Here are some warning signs that show you need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ore the smell, it could be a sign of mold growth or water damage.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Discoloration or water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ak. Don’t wait to address the issue, it could be a sign of a more serious problem.

Common Questions About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

What is Thermal Imaging Leak Detection?

Thermal Imaging Leak Detection is a non-invasive technique used to detect hidden leaks in buildings. Our team uses specialized equipment to scan your walls and ceilings, identifying even the smallest leaks that might be invisible to the naked eye.

How does Thermal Imaging Leak Detection work?

Our team uses thermal imaging cameras to scan your walls and ceilings, creating a detailed map of the moisture levels in your home. We then analyze the data to identify any areas of concern and develop a plan to repair the leak.

Is Thermal Imaging Leak Detection safe?

Yes, Thermal Imaging Leak Detection is a safe and non-invasive technique. Our team uses specialized equipment to detect leaks without causing any damage to your home or disrupting your daily routine.
